Night-shift staff: Floor 4 of the Tellhaven Building opens this week. After 21:00, access is via the rear stairwell only; the lifts are locked out overnight during the settling period. Complete a walk-through of the new floor once per shift and log it. The stairwell keypad accepts the code below.

badge for yahop-fawep: bdg-XBKXI-68071

**Ticket: Expired credentials blocking ResetRamp revamp testing**

Plugin authors integrating with the new password reset flow have reported 401 errors since the old credentials lapsed last week. The internal TokenForge service now requires the refreshed key for all sandbox calls; previous keys were fully revoked, not grace-perioded. Please update your plugin manifests with the key below:

API key for taduf-yahif: qvz11-nMDtAWg6H2u

### Changelog 4.2.0 — Default changes in the Quillstone renderer

This release changes several defaults in the Quillstone markdown pipeline. Raw HTML passthrough is now disabled, footnote rendering is on by default, and the sanitizer runs before, not after, the syntax highlighter. Please review these carefully, since downstream themes may depend on the old behavior. The new default configuration is as follows.

settings of yawif-yafop:
[druys]
port = 9000
region = south-3
host = druys.zemvarsoft.internal
team = frador
timeout_ms = 3000
retries = 4

// Dark-mode support in the Lumenfall admin dashboard.
// Plugin authors: do not hardcode colors. Resolve tokens through the
// ThemeBridge client below; it returns the active palette and listens
// for scheme changes so your panels flip without a reload.
// Contrast ratios are enforced server-side — submissions that bypass
// tokens fail review. Initialize the client once per plugin, at mount,
// never per render. The client authenticates against the internal
// ThemeBridge service. Use the key that follows.

API key for hagug-kajof: vxb4-HrJ9